John Meeks Earns Third Team All-Patriot League Honors

LEWISBURG, Pa. – Bucknell junior forward John Meeks earned his first career all-conference citation on Monday, when he was named to the All-Patriot League Third Team.

Meeks began the season as the team's sixth man before joining the starting lineup in late December. He has been the team's leading scorer for much of the season and now ranks second to Jimmy Sotos by a tenth of a point. Meeks is averaging 11.6 points per game while shooting 44.6 percent from the field, 34.9 percent from 3-point range, and 80.3 percent from the foul line.

The Burlington, N.C., native leads the Bison in rebounding at 5.4 per game, a figure that has been on the rise of late. He has logged 7.2 boards over his last nine outings.

Meeks produced double-doubles against Lehigh and Loyola, and he just missed in the Patriot League opener at Army, when he collected a career-high 22 points with nine rebounds.

Bucknell is the No. 7 seed in the Patriot League Tournament and will begin the postseason on Tuesday night at home against Holy Cross.
